Clearview Landscapes in Tadcaster

Clearview Landscapes

2a, Stutton Rd
LS24 9HE
Tadcaster (North Yorkshire)
01937 530858
Write your review of Clearview Landscapes
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.3 mi
Heron Landscapes UK Ltd
7, Dorchester Road
Tadcaster LS24 9JY
0.5 mi
Fen Turf
50 Sandwath Drive, Church Fenton
Tadcaster LS24 9US
3.1 mi
Walls of Plants
Clean City Air Limited, Unit 189, Thorp Arch Estate, Wetherby. Leeds. LS23 7FP.
Leeds LS23 7FP
3.2 mi
Barefoot Garden Design
5 Grove Crescent South
Boston Spa LS23 6AY